Not the prettiest set of districts, but I managed to put together a map where Biden wins a majority of districts without too many county splits:



Biden wins the Athens-Augusta seat by less than a point after Kemp wins it by about two, and Trump the Savannah-Brunswick seat by a little under seven, so this could be a genuinely competitive (for Georgia) map in practice. Five of the six core ATL seats (the Cobb district excepted) and the southwestern seat are majority-minority by VAP, with two of those being Black-majority and two more Black-plurality.
